游戏云服务器搭建,深度解析,打造高性能、高性价比的游戏云服务器配置
- 综合资讯
- 2025-01-06 18:25:05
- 2

本文深入探讨了游戏云服务器的搭建与优化策略。文章介绍了游戏云服务器的定义及其在游戏行业中的应用价值;详细阐述了游戏云服务器的高性能和高性价比配置要点,包括硬件选型、网络...
本文深入探讨了游戏云服务器的搭建与优化策略。文章介绍了游戏云服务器的定义及其在游戏行业中的应用价值;详细阐述了游戏云服务器的高性能和高性价比配置要点,包括硬件选型、网络架构设计以及资源调度算法等方面;通过实际案例分析,展示了如何有效地提升游戏云服务器的运行效率并降低成本。
随着互联网技术的飞速发展,网络游戏已经成为人们休闲娱乐的重要方式之一,为了满足日益增长的用户需求,许多游戏公司选择将游戏服务部署在云端,如何搭建一款高性能、高性价比的游戏云服务器成为了摆在众多企业面前的一大难题。
本文将从以下几个方面对游戏云服务器的配置进行深入探讨:
硬件选型
1、CPU:CPU是游戏云服务器的核心部件,直接影响到游戏的运行效率,在选择CPU时,应考虑其核心数量、频率以及缓存大小等因素,目前市面上主流的服务器CPU有Intel和AMD两大品牌,可根据实际需求进行选择。
2、内存:内存容量的大小直接影响着游戏云服务器的并发处理能力,建议至少配备8GB以上的内存,以满足大部分游戏的需求,对于大型多人在线游戏(MMO),建议采用DDR4 ECC内存条,以提高数据传输速度和稳定性。
图片来源于网络,如有侵权联系删除
3、存储:存储设备的选择主要取决于数据的读写速度和容量需求,对于游戏云服务器来说,固态硬盘(SSD)相较于传统机械硬盘具有更快的读写速度,能够有效提升用户体验,可以考虑采用RAID技术来提高数据冗余度和安全性。
4、网络带宽:网络带宽是决定游戏云服务器性能的关键因素之一,在选择网络服务商时,要充分考虑带宽质量、延迟和丢包率等方面,还可以通过优化路由策略和负载均衡等技术手段,进一步提高网络吞吐量。
操作系统与中间件
1、操作系统:游戏云服务器通常会选择Linux操作系统作为基础平台,因为Linux具有较高的稳定性和安全性,且支持丰富的开源软件资源,常见的Linux发行版包括CentOS、Ubuntu等。
2、中间件:游戏云服务器需要依赖各种中间件来实现业务逻辑和数据交互等功能,常用的中间件有MySQL数据库、Redis缓存、Nginx反向代理等,在选择中间件时,应根据具体的应用场景和性能要求进行合理搭配。
虚拟化技术
虚拟化技术在游戏云服务器中的应用可以提高资源利用率,降低运维成本,目前主流的虚拟化技术有VMware、KVM、Xen等,KVM作为一种开源虚拟化解决方案,具备较高的性能和稳定性,适合应用于游戏云服务器。
监控与管理
为了保证游戏云服务器的正常运行,需要对关键指标进行实时监控和管理,这包括CPU使用率、内存占用、磁盘I/O、网络流量等,还要定期备份重要数据和日志文件,以防意外丢失。
安全防护
游戏云服务器面临的安全威胁主要包括DDoS攻击、SQL注入、恶意代码等,为确保服务器安全,可以采取以下措施:
1、防火墙:设置防火墙规则,限制非法访问和控制内部网络流量。
2、SSL加密:为网站和应用添加SSL证书,保护数据传输过程中的安全性。
3、安全审计:定期对服务器进行安全审计,及时发现并修复潜在漏洞。
案例分析
某知名游戏公司在搭建游戏云服务器时,采用了如下配置方案:
图片来源于网络,如有侵权联系删除
1、CPU:Intel Xeon E5-2690v4 16核32线程
2、内存:128GB DDR4 ECC内存
3、存储:两块240G SSD组成RAID0阵列
4、网络:100Mbps上行光纤接入
5、虚拟化:KVM虚拟化技术
6、监控与管理:Zabbix监控系统
7、安全防护:防火墙、SSL加密、入侵检测系统等
经过一段时间的运行,该游戏云服务器表现出色,满足了大量玩家的需求,同时也降低了企业的运营成本。
搭建一款高性能、高性价比的游戏云服务器并非易事,企业在选择硬件、操作系统、中间件、虚拟化技术等方面的过程中,需综合考虑自身需求和预算,在实际应用中,还需不断优化资源配置、加强安全管理,以确保游戏云服务器的稳定运行。
本文链接:https://www.zhitaoyun.cn/1748976.html
发表评论